This was also my case. I started during my third trimester of my second pregnancy. I believe my seizures were due to me discontinuing Reglan (taking it for nausua) cold turkey and for too long. No doctors have any idea why I had them and why I still do. All my tests come back normal. I believe there is also something wrong with my hormones, and I'm seeing a new gyno to look into that angle.
I'm with you though, doesn't seem very typical to just start having seizures during your pregnancy. I was not pre-elampsic as my blood pressure is extremely low. If you were pre-eclampsic, I'm sure your doctor's would have told you.

From what I've just researched in medscape, it could be eclampsia.
"Eclampsia is commonly defined as new onset of grand mal seizure activity during pregnancy or postpartum in a woman with signs or symptoms of preeclampsia.
Eclampsia is defined by tonic-clonic seizure activity (focal or generalized). Most cases of eclampsia present in the third trimester of pregnancy. More than 70% occur prior to delivery, with about 80% of eclamptic seizures occurring intrapartum or within the first 48 hours following delivery."
